Getting to the Game: Transportation and Parking
If you're heading to the stadium, you'll want to plan your transportation and parking ahead of time. Driving is an option, but stadium parking can sometimes be a hassle, with limited spaces and potential traffic congestion. It's worth checking the stadium's website or app for parking information, including lot locations, prices, and pre-paid parking options. Public transportation is often a convenient alternative, especially in cities with well-developed transit systems. Many stadiums are accessible by bus, train, or subway, which can save you the headache of parking and potentially reduce your carbon footprint. Ride-sharing services like Uber and Lyft are also popular choices, offering a comfortable and direct way to get to the game. Consider carpooling with friends or family to share the costs and reduce the number of vehicles on the road. No matter how you choose to get there, allow yourself plenty of time to arrive, especially if it's a popular game. You don't want to miss the first few innings because you were stuck in traffic or circling the parking lot!

Streaming Options and Blackout Restrictions
Speaking of streaming, it's worth mentioning that some games might be subject to blackout restrictions depending on your location. Blackout restrictions are designed to protect local television broadcasts and encourage fans to attend games in person. However, they can be frustrating for fans who want to watch the game online. To avoid disappointment, it's always a good idea to check the blackout restrictions in your area before the game starts. There are various online tools and resources that can help you determine if a game is blacked out in your location. If a game is blacked out, you might need to explore alternative viewing options, such as tuning in to a radio broadcast or catching the highlights later. Despite these potential challenges, streaming has become an increasingly popular way to watch sports, offering convenience and flexibility that traditional television broadcasts can't match.
